The Oneida School District is comprised of four schools:

  • Malad Elementary School
  • Malad Middle School
  • Malad High School
  • Stone Elementary

Malad High School is equipped with computer labs, a distance learning center, a technical training lab, and a multimedia editing lab. Through the distance learning center, students can take advanced level courses, gain college credits, or take special courses not offered at the high school. The distance learning facility is also used by members of the community to further enhance their skills. Technical education is also provided by the high school with a number of professional-technical programs to provide students with an opportunity to learn workforce skills – a hands-on/real-world learning experience.

There is also a virtual school – Idaho Home Learning Academy for grades K-12.

Bear River Head Start provides a preschool for children ages 3-5 years old; Early Head Start serves pregnant women and children 0-3.
